blob: 302996855eec9ba473e4ad6ce95862b6cc29562e [file] [log] [blame]
/*
* Copyright (c) 2007, 2018, Oracle and/or its affiliates. All rights reserved.
* DO NOT ALTER OR REMOVE COPYRIGHT NOTICES OR THIS FILE HEADER.
*
* This code is free software; you can redistribute it and/or modify it
* under the terms of the GNU General Public License version 2 only, as
* published by the Free Software Foundation.
*
* This code is distributed in the hope that it will be useful, but WITHOUT
* 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or
* FITNESS FOR A PARTICULAR PURPOSE. See the GNU General Public License
* version 2 for more details (a copy is included in the LICENSE file that
* accompanied this code).
*
* You should have received a copy of the GNU General Public License version
* 2 along with this work; if not, write to the Free Software Foundation,
* Inc., 51 Franklin St, Fifth Floor, Boston, MA 02110-1301 USA.
*
* Please contact Oracle, 500 Oracle Parkway, Redwood Shores, CA 94065 USA
* or visit www.oracle.com if you need additional information or have any
* questions.
*/
package nsk.share.jvmti.RetransformClasses.LinearHierarchy;
public class Class2 extends Class3 {
final int var_1 = 279651512;
final String var_2 = "pe";
final byte var_3 = (byte)((false | (-2.2800832E38F != (short)1383528274 | false) ? (! !false ? (byte)'t' : (byte)2.7364918E38F) : (byte)(short)+ ((byte)(short)var_1)) - 1162809285);
String var_4;
long var_5;
public Class2()
{
try {
this.test();
} catch (Throwable e) {}
}
private void test()
{
var_5 = var_1;
var_5 = var_1;
int var_6 = (+ + +8.925850825949676E307 > (char)2.8470532E38F ? false : true) ? 488170280 : 'w';
if (false && ! !false)
{
{
final String var_7 = var_4 = ! !true | true == true | (280716384452091904L <= 'o' && true) ? var_2 : (var_4 = "fagtmnuex");
var_6 /= 'P';
}
float var_8 = 0F;
var_5 = 5203751562606465024L ^ - ~419337636073321472L;
for (var_4 = var_2; true && (var_8 < 1 && true | (false | var_8 > -1.5039879E38F)); var_5 = false ^ (false && !false) ? var_3 : var_3)
{
var_4 = (var_4 = new String());
var_8++;
(var_4 = var_2).indexOf((short)9.144145E36F - var_3);
(var_4 = (var_4 = var_2)).trim();
--var_6;
var_5 = var_1;
var_4 = var_2;
}
var_5 = (var_5 = 7564748839789046784L) ^ (true ? (var_6 %= 'O') : (var_5 = '`'));
var_4 = true ? var_2 : var_2;
var_5 = (var_4 = var_2).indexOf(var_2);
(var_3 == 'r' & true ? "iqqrpv" : "rfcigl").length();
var_6 >>>= 9100136958310848512L;
}
else
{
var_6 /= true ? 'c' : 'E';
var_4 = "w";
var_4 = "iwrwgjdv";
if (true)
{
String var_9 = "h";
var_6 >>>= ++var_6;
}
else
{
var_6++;
var_6 %= var_6;
var_5 = ~ (((short)(var_5 = var_3) * var_3 != - +1.5806074059058996E308 ? ! !false : !true | true) ? var_3 : var_3) != var_3 ? (short)(7.679085715836064E307 - 'o') : var_3;
var_6 = false ? var_3 : var_6;
var_6 += (var_5 = true | false ? 'E' : (char)7.451308044262265E307);
var_5 = var_1;
var_4 = var_2;
}
((var_6 >>>= 1117907035) != (! !false ? var_3 : var_3) ? var_2 : var_2).indexOf("hdoenncrv", 2135254337);
double var_10 = 2.4939359016084784E307;
var_5 = true ? 'P' : 'O';
}
long var_11 = 7391529625605458944L;
double var_12 = 0;
var_11 ^= var_11;
while (false && var_12 < 177)
{
var_4 = false ? var_2 : "ogyyag";
var_12++;
var_4 = "erdap";
short var_13 = 23455;
}
var_4 = "uigcx";
var_6 -= (1.9496892E38F / +var_3 + 1.0189394E38F) % (9.56188256796868E307 / 'l' % 'i');
long var_14 = 0L;
var_6 += var_14 >>> var_3 - var_3;
while ('i' <= 1.3807092E38F && var_14 < 250)
{
var_4 = (var_4 = (var_4 = var_2));
var_14++;
var_11 /= var_1;
var_11 >>>= ! ((true ? var_3 : (short)740489714) >= (false ? (char)(+8.95980369093236E307 / -var_12) : 'y')) ^ false ? 3497156953458120704L : var_6;
}
var_4 = "sjh";
var_6++;
if (true)
{
var_4 = (var_4 = (var_4 = "ndxwkbrn"));
}
else
{
String var_15 = var_2;
}
var_2.offsetByCodePoints(var_1 * var_2.charAt(var_1), var_1);
var_4 = ((false & ((true && !true) ^ true) ? false : "".endsWith(var_4 = var_2)) ? "shbw".equalsIgnoreCase("ehqh") : true) ? (var_4 = "bchgi") : "s";
if (1.4012569E38F >= (false ? var_3 : 3.1177603E38F / 1.2063465E38F))
{
var_11 &= (long)1.0286498E38F;
}
else
{
var_11 ^= (var_4 = (var_4 = "eftot")).charAt(1735641781) >>> var_3 > 'f' ? var_3 : (true ? var_3 : var_3);
}
var_4 = (true ? !false : !true ^ !false & !false) ? "esgaeawr" : (var_4 = "jiyrxeqlh");
var_11 /= var_12;
double var_16 = 0;
var_4 = "awsli";
do
{
String var_17;
var_16++;
var_11 <<= ++var_6;
} while (var_16 < 163);
float var_18 = 0F;
var_4 = (var_4 = "htc") + (true ? "pqugv" : "fu");
for (String var_19 = "ixwn"; 'D' < - + -var_16 && var_18 < 136; var_11 <<= (var_11 *= + (1.3828879317513391E308 % 'c')) < var_11 ? (short)14215416 : (short)var_3)
{
var_6 <<= var_11;
var_18++;
var_4 = var_19;
--var_11;
}
var_4 = var_2;
var_6 -= (true ? true : !false) ^ (!false | false) ? (short)- ((float)var_12) : (short)var_11;
}
}